How Ocidond Capsule works:
Ocidond Capsules contain Domperidone and Omeprazole, two medications that work synergistically. Domperidone, a prokinetic agent, enhances gastrointestinal motility, facilitating smoother passage of food through the upper digestive tract. Omeprazole, a proton pump inhibitor (PPI), decreases stomach acid production, providing relief from heartburn and acid indigestion.
S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holCAUTION
Use of Ocidond Capsule with alcohol requires careful consideration. Seek medical advice before combining them.
P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Using Ocidond Capsules during pregnancy may pose risks. While human data is scarce, animal research indicates potential harm to the fetus. A physician will assess the advantages against possible dangers before prescribing. Seek medical advice.
Breast feedingSAFE IF PRESCRIBED
Lactation and Ocidond Capsule use appear compatible. Available human data indicate minimal risk to the infant.
DrivingUNSAFE
Driving may be impaired by Ocidond Capsule side effects, including dizziness and visual disturbances.
KidneyCAUTION
The use of Ocidond Capsules requires careful consideration in individuals with impaired renal function. Dosage modification may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.
LiverCAUTION
Patients with liver impairment should use Ocidond Capsules cautiously, potentially requiring dosage modification. Consult a physician before use. Ocidond Capsules are contraindicated in individuals with moderate to severe hepatic dysfunction.
What if you forget to take Ocidond Capsule :
Should you forget to take a dose of Ocidond Capsule, ingest it at your earliest convenience.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, forgo the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Never take a double dose.
